#1b0cfd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b0cfd is composed of 10.6% red, 4.7%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.3%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 243.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 52%. #1b0cfd color hex could be obtained by blending #3618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#1b0cfd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b0cfd has RGB values of R:27, G:12,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1772797.

Shades and Tints of #1b0cfd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000a is the darkest color, while #f6f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b0cfd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d8c is the less saturated color, while #1b0cfd is the most saturated one.
